Our Balaklava Racing Tips for Wednesday’s meeting.
Covered Call (Balaklava Race 4 No. 1)
This four-year-old Adelaide gelding resumed from a spell for 4.3 lengths 5th over 1200m at Murray Bridge where he worked home late, then started favourite but was overpowered in the final 50m for 1.3 lengths 2nd over 1400m at Murray Bridge on 13 June. He is third-up, fitter and ready to break his maiden status.

Vivaldi’s Quest (Balaklava Race 9 No. 17)
This eight-year-old Ilovethiscity gelding trained by Matthew Seyers at Murray Bridge has 10 wins from his 51 starts including two wins at this track and distance. He hit the front at the 200m and held on for a 0.3 length win over 1506m at Gawler on 11 May, then was never in it when 8 lengths 8th over 1300m at Balaklava on 8 June. Forgive his last run and he looks a nice each-way bet.

Lady Simone (Balaklava Race 7 No. 5)
This four-year-old All Too Hard mare is the early favourite in this Class 2 Handicap over 1200m. She started favourite and ran 0.3 length 3rd over 1100m at Gawler on 22 May, then started favourite and ran 3.4 lengths 5th over 1200m at Murray Bridge on 13 June. She has been costly for punters and has drawn wide. Willing to risk her.
